This collection of plays focuses on the theme of persuasion, confusion, love, forgiveness, orderliness, upbringings and obedience in Christendom.
This selection of plays center on unveiling some of the encounters Christians, in sometimes of their lives experience. The short plays are interwoven on the advocative exigencies of their religious fate and faith in relation to societal engagements. The theme of persuasion, confusion, love, forgiveness, orderliness, obedience, upbringings and so on are found in the plays. All the themes are handled with solid backups and roads to make good living on the course of establishing the relevance of Christianity in all angles of engagements.
